Ethylene Glycol Butyl Ether Acetate, listed under CAS Number [Insert CAS Number Here], carries a special reputation in solvent applications. Coatings shops rely on it for its balance: enough volatility to help paints dry but slow enough for smooth application, which helps keep finish quality up. Cleaning chemical producers appreciate its strength and compatibility in degreasers and specialty blends.
